5 more than twice a number is 675




The number (x) in: "5 more than twice a number is 675" is what we are solving here.

In other words, you are looking for a number (x) that if you multiply it by two (same as twice) and then add 5, you get 675.

To solve this, you first write the problem as an algebra equation as follows: 2x + 5 = 675

Then you solve the equation by subtracting 5 from both sides, and then divide both sides by 2. Here is the math to illustrate better:

2x + 5 = 675

2x + 5 - 5 = 675 - 5
2x = 670

2x/2 = 670/2
x = 335

Answer = 335


The answer above is correct, because twice 335 is 670, and 5 more than 670 is in fact 675.
